A unique opportunity has become available to join one of Australia’s most well respected and fastest growing international development organisations – The Fred Hollows Foundation. Working across 26 countries, our vision is for a world where no one is needlessly blind. We have an ambitious 5-year strategic plan that aims to take The Foundation even closer to realising our vision of ending avoidable blindness.
In order to help us achieve our vision, we are looking for a Program Manager to join our Pakistan team. Reporting to the Senior Program Manager, and leading a small team of project officers, you will be accountable for working with our implementing partners in Pakistan in the areas of project planning, implementation, monitoring and evaluation to ensure the effective implementation and coordination of a number of project activities. You will utilise your highly developed project design, project management and budgeting skills and proven stakeholder relationship abilities to ensure successful project outcomes. As part of this position, you will be required to travel domestically and lead a small team.
The successful candidate will bring a strong background in program cycle management and leadership, along with highly developed communication skills. We are looking to recruit a talented local professional who understands the Pakistan health sector and has the passion and drive to make a significant contribution to ending avoidable blindness in the region.
To be successful in this role you will have:
- Tertiary qualifications in International Development, Community Development, Public Health or Social Sciences (Masters’ level desirable.)
- Extensive experience (minimum 5 years) in program and project management and Monitoring and Evaluation within the international development sector, particularly in Public Health
- Previous experience leading others
- Previous experience, working with and influencing government partners
- Knowledge of the Pakistan health system
- Well-developed partnership and stakeholders skills.
- Strong written and spoken English.
- Eligibility to work in Pakistan
